The Darling Tennis Center to Host the 2016 NIAA Class 3A Southern Regional Tennis Championships
F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E
WHAT:
Darling Tennis Center, the largest public outdoor tennis center in the state of Nevada, will host the 2016 Nevada Interscholastic Activities Association’s Class 3A Southern Regional Tennis Championships from October 5-15, 2016. Some of Nevada’s top high school tennis stars will compete in the Class 3A Southern Region boys and girls individual (singles and doubles) finals on October 15, 2016 beginning at 10 a.m. Media invited to attend and cover the final rounds of play.

ABOUT THE DARLING TENNIS CENTER
The mission of the Darling Tennis Center is to create an environment where people play, laughter counts, communities grow and everyone matters. The tennis complex has 23 lighted hard courts with a center stadium court that seats more than 3,000 spectators. In addition to the state-of-the-art facility, the Darling Tennis Center has a fully trained staff of certified professionals who are available for private lessons, group instruction, fitness classes and team clinics. Named one of the Best Junior High Performance Programs in the country, the Darling Tennis Center provides an array of comprehensive tennis programs, events, services and competitive teams for junior and adult players of all ages ranging from beginner all the way to high performance levels. The Amanda & Stacy Darling Memorial Tennis Center was founded in 2005 and is the largest public outdoor tennis center in the state of Nevada. The center is located at 7901 W. Washington Ave. Open to the public seven days a week, the Darling Tennis Center offers annual passes, court rentals, tennis lessons and drop-in clinics.
